I have a 20 gallon long tank, with 5 cory cats and 5 neon tetras (I'll probably get 2-3 more neons). I use to have a German Blue Ram, but he died. Could I get a male/female pair for the tank, or would that be too much? What about 2 females?
 
I would also prefer a pair. I'm just nervous about aggression towards each other and the corys. Thanks.
 
Just give them plenty of cover, I've kept corys and rams together without any problem, the rams can get defensive when they have eggs but I've never seen them really bully anything except for their own kind. Line of sight breaks will help avoid a bad scenario.
